Output 45e65273faf222827a1d8d298fefbd3375faf746d6645ed7fd5735eaedb6b66a:0

value
18826366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e1fc3da7bb36697381068f2dfd2d77168ac2ca OP_EQUAL
address
MFdyiH8etsd68GyV4APHibqoXkdG8JeSem
transaction
45e65273faf222827a1d8d298fefbd3375faf746d6645ed7fd5735eaedb6b66a
spent
true